Lindisfarne present

THE BOYS NEXT DOOR
by Tom Griffin

Wed 19th - Sat 22nd Nov
Dixon Studio, Palace Theatre, Westcliff


​Lindisfarne Productions, not a group to rest on their laurels, are presenting an American play from the 1980’s, The Boys Next Door, written by Tom Griffin.
 
The Boys Next Door is a controversial play set in America in the 1980’s about four men with learning difficulties living in a group home near Boston.
 
Jack is the kindly social worker who looks after them as they navigate their way through social pitfalls and as result there are many hilarious antics they get up to just dealing with the everyday problems of life that people take for granted.
 
Norman works in a doughnut shop and is shy in relationships, Arnold struggles with his obsessions, Barry has a troubled past that he still carries with him, whilst Lucien sees the world in a very different way than everyone else.
 
This unusual play about life and relationships is both heart-warming and heart-breaking.
